While the advantages are clear, integrating decision-support tools requires careful consideration of data privacy, bias mitigation, and user trust. Transparency about algorithms and maintaining human oversight are essential to ensure technology acts as an enabler, not a replacement, for strategic judgment. As noted by industry experts, the key lies in balancing automation with human intuition.
